I work at PayPal, though not in fraud detection, and it always seems interesting how much bad publicity the company is getting lately. I personally wish they would address the social part of doing business on the web.
There's a reason why the hold explanations are vague but it has nothing to do with questionable intentions.
There's a reason why the hold explanations are vague but it has nothing to do with questionable intentions.